Arctostaphylos hispidula
A fairly rare species from almost exactly the border of Del Norte Co. CA. and Curry Co. OR.; to about 6 feet tall and wide with matte green leaves, chocolate to pumpkin orange bark and pearl flowers anywhere from late September to February. Well drained soil, tolerant of occasional summer irrigation, full to partial sun. Cold hardy to zone 7b.
